About Raiatea

The sacred island of Raiatea is considered the top sailing destination in the islands of Tahiti, home to a large number of deep and calm bays that are perfect for mooring. If sailing isn't your thing, there's still plenty to do on Raiatea, from exploring the sapphire blue waters to hiking the dense inner jungles, or simply soaking up the sun on its gorgeous palm-tree-lined beaches.

When to visit

The best time to visit Raiatea is during the dry season, from May to October, when the weather is cooler and less humid.

Most popular: May - October

Spring · Sep, Oct, Nov

As spring unfolds in Raiatea, the island bursts into life, making it a picturesque season for visitors. The weather during this time is comfortably warm, with average temperatures hovering around the mid-20s Celsius, and the rainy season just tapering off. This is an ideal period for hiking through the lush, verdant valleys or exploring the ancient marae (temporal complexes), now washed fresh by the seasonal rains. The waters are crystal clear, perfect for snorkeling, and the blooming flora provides a vivid backdrop for photographers and nature enthusiasts alike.

Summer · Dec, Jan, Feb

Summer in Raiatea is vibrant and full of energy, marked by its warmest weather, with temperatures often rising above 30 degrees Celsius. This is peak travel season, so expect more company at popular spots. The ocean is irresistibly inviting, making it the perfect time for water activities like kayaking, sailing, and deep-sea fishing. While occasional showers are possible, they are usually brief and followed by sunshine, ensuring that your plans remain largely uninterrupted. Cultural festivals dot the calendar, offering a deep dive into the rich Polynesian heritage with music, dance, and local cuisine.

Autumn · Mar, Apr, May

Autumn brings a milder climate and fewer tourists, allowing for a more relaxed exploration of Raiatea. The temperatures cool slightly, creating ideal conditions for outdoor activities such as cycling around the island or enjoying leisurely boat tours to discover secluded bays and neighboring islets. The sea remains warm, still suitable for swimming and snorkeling. This season is also an excellent time to engage with local artisans in their craft, learn about traditional boat building, or simply unwind on the less crowded, tranquil beaches.

Winter · Jun, Jul, Aug

Winter in Raiatea is gentle and mild, with the climate remaining pleasant—rarely dipping below 20 degrees Celsius during the day. This season is known for its dryness, offering clear, sunny days that are perfect for exploring the island's natural beauty without the hindrance of rain. Hiking trails offer magnificent views, and the cooler air makes longer treks more comfortable. The calm, clear waters during this season are excellent for scuba diving, where you can explore vibrant coral reefs and encounter a variety of marine life. The peaceful atmosphere makes winter an ideal time for a serene getaway.
